The Red-backed Fairywren (Malurus melanocephalus) is a bird species in the family Maluridae (fairywrens), within the order Passeriformes (songbirds). Recorded measurements include a wingspan of 8.3 cm and a weight of 7.4 g. The IUCN Red List classifies it as Least Concern.

行为与繁殖

筑巢

Nest type: DM. Incubation: 12-13 days. Fledging: 11-12 days.

产卵数

2-5
